Output 51b69ac825d95776072c7a1c26d21cc40c0db3797ec7dd836724d407e2ae6b46:40

value
351772
script pubkey
OP_0 OP_PUSHBYTES_20 29516af7e086fe2956ade8f1b66f89d04c15e229
address
bc1q99gk4alqsmlzj44darcmvmuf6pxptc3f3psr0d
transaction
51b69ac825d95776072c7a1c26d21cc40c0db3797ec7dd836724d407e2ae6b46
spent
true